    ‘The comeback will be stronger than apartheid’ – Bechem Utd back new signing Aminu Mohammed to excel

    Ghana Premier League side Bechem United have backed new signing Aminu Mohammed to revive his career at the club.

    The club officially announced the signing of the former Manchester City prospect on Thursday, August 7.

    “Amidu Mohammed is officially a Hunter! The former Manchester United U23 star joins us for the 2025/2026 season!

    “With his pace, power and European flair, Aminu is set to bring flair, creativity and goals to our frontline,” Bechem United said in a post on X.

    In the notice from Bechem United, the club said it is confident Aminu Mohammed will excel, stating that “The Comeback Will Be Stronger Than Apartheid.”

    Aminu, once hailed as one of Ghana’s brightest prospects, was part of the Black Starlets team that represented Ghana at the U-17 World Cup.

    His exploits at youth level earned him a move to English giants Manchester City, where he featured for their U23 side and gained invaluable experience.

    Now returning to Ghana, the attacker is expected to inject pace, power, and a touch of European flair into Bechem United’s frontline.
